Eminem’s Early Life and Career

Eminem, born Marshall Bruce Mathers III on October 17, 1972, in St. Joseph, Missouri, had a tumultuous childhood marked by poverty and instability. His parents were young and struggled with addiction, which led to frequent moves and changes in schools for Eminem. Despite these challenges, he found solace in music and began rapping at a young age as a way to express himself and cope with his difficult circumstances.

Eminem’s early career was marked by perseverance and determination in the face of rejection and setbacks. He released his debut album, “Infinite,” in 1996, but it failed to gain much attention. Undeterred, he continued to hone his craft and caught the attention of Dr. Dre, a renowned producer in the hip-hop industry. Dre signed Eminem to his record label, Aftermath Entertainment, and the two collaborated on Eminem’s breakthrough album, “The Slim Shady LP,” which was released in 1999 and achieved critical and commercial success.

With the success of “The Slim Shady LP,” Eminem quickly rose to prominence in the rap world and became one of the most influential and controversial artists of his generation. His raw and honest lyrics, coupled with his unique flow and delivery, established him as a force to be reckoned with in the industry. Eminem’s early life and career experiences shaped his music and helped him become one of the best-selling artists of all time.
